IHE Delft offer a range of Joint and Double Degree Master’s programmes in collaboration with leading institutions worldwide. These programmes provide students with a unique opportunity to study in multiple countries and gain diverse perspectives on global water challenges, from climate change and flood risk to groundwater management and water diplomacy.
Erasmus Mundus Joint Master Degrees
- Coastal Hazards, Risks, Climate Change, and Adaptation (COASTHazar)
Duration: 24 months
Partners: University of Cantabria (Spain), University of Algarve (Portugal)
Students begin their studies in Spain, move to IHE Delft in the Netherlands for the second semester, and complete the third semester in Portugal, followed by a thesis research project.
More info: www.coasthazar.eu - International Master of Science in Environmental Technology and Engineering (IMETE)
Duration: 24 months
Partners: Ghent University (Belgium), University of Chemistry and Technology (Czech Republic)
This programme allows students to explore environmental technology and engineering through a combination of international coursework and hands-on research.
More info: www.imete.eu - Flood Risk Management
Duration: 24 months
Partners: Technical University of Dresden (Germany), UPC Barcelona (Spain), University of Ljubljana (Slovenia)
Students explore flood risk from multiple perspectives while studying in Germany, the Netherlands, Spain, and Slovenia.
More info: www.floodriskmaster.org - Groundwater and Global Change – Impact and Adaptation (GroundWatCh)
Duration: 24 months
Partners: Technical University of Dresden (Germany), University of Lisbon (Portugal)
This programme addresses the global challenge of groundwater management in the context of climate change, with research opportunities across multiple institutions.
More info: www.groundwatermaster.eu
Other Joint Programmes
- Limnology and Wetland Management
Offered by: IHE Delft, University of Natural Resources and Life Sciences (Austria), Egerton University (Kenya)
Students will study the ecology and management of freshwater and wetland ecosystems across three continents.
More info: www.boku.ac.at - Water Cooperation and Diplomacy
Offered by: IHE Delft, University for Peace (Costa Rica), Oregon State University (USA)
This multi-disciplinary programme combines water management and diplomacy, providing skills for resolving water-related conflicts.
More info: www.waterdiplomacymaster.org - Water Science and Engineering in Hydropower Development
Offered by: IHE Delft, University of Kuala Lumpur (Malaysia)
Focused on the planning and maintenance of hydropower plants, this programme equips professionals with the expertise needed for sustainable energy development.
More info: www.unikl.edu.my
